CVE-2026-69443
7.5
C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:N/A:N
Summary
Out-of-bounds read in Windows Device Health Attestation (DHA) allows an unauthorized attacker to disclose information over a network.
Affected Software
| Vendor | Product | Version Range | Status |
|---|---|---|---|
| Microsoft | Windows 10 Version 1809 | 10.0.17763.0 < 10.0.17763.9245 | affected |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2019 | 10.0.17763.0 < 10.0.17763.9245 | affected |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2019 (Server Core installation) | 10.0.17763.0 < 10.0.17763.9245 | affected |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2022 | 10.0.20348.0 < 10.0.20348.5622 | affected |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2025 | 10.0.26100.0 < 10.0.26100.33438 | affected |
| Microsoft | Windows Server 2025 (Server Core installation) | 10.0.26100.0 < 10.0.26100.33438 | affected |
Weaknesses
- CWE-125: CWE-125: Out-of-bounds Read
